導航:首頁 > 編程語言 > vcdll調用主程序函數

vcdll調用主程序函數

發布時間:2025-07-19 16:02:45

Ⅰ 要在VC的MFC中載入一個動態鏈接庫,以調用其中的函數。求高手指導!初級學者,望詳細點!

你好。你要調用別的庫的話之需要做如下兩件事情

1:添加include 路徑
Project->Settings->C++ ->Preprocessor
在 additional include directory 中添加你要載入的庫的對應include文件夾 的路徑

2:添加lib路徑
Project->Settings->Link
在General 中 object library moles 中填寫 你要載入的庫的 對應 .lib文件名

在INPUT中 object library moles 中填寫 你要載入的庫的 對應 .lib文件名
additional library path 填寫對應的庫的路徑

當然,你的庫對應的.lib文件 和 .dll 文件要在同一個目錄下。
多謝採納。

Ⅱ vb調用vc的dll關於浮點型參數的問題

VB調用VC的dll關於浮點型參數時,關鍵在於確保參數類型的一致性並進行適當的轉換處理。具體應注意以下幾點:

  1. 理解浮點數的差異

    • VB和VC在處理浮點數時可能存在差異,如精度和存儲格式等。
    • 這些差異可能導致數據不匹配,從而引發錯誤或不期望的結果。
  2. 確保參數類型匹配

    • 當VB調用VC的dll函數時,應確保傳遞的浮點數類型與VC函數期望的類型一致。
    • 如果VC函數期望的是float類型,VB也應傳遞相應的單精度浮點數;如果期望的是double類型,則應傳遞雙精度浮點數。
  3. 使用類型轉換函數

    • 在VB中,可以使用類型轉換函數來確保傳遞的參數類型正確。
    • 同樣,從VC dll返回的浮點數結果也需要在VB中進行相應的轉換處理。
  4. 注意平台差異

    • 在不同平台下,VB和VC在長整型處理上可能存在差異。
    • 這需要特別注意,以避免在不同系統間移植時出現的兼容性問題。盡管在32位系統中,VC的long和int類型與VB的Long類型相對一致,但在64位系統中可能會有所不同。
  5. 進行充分的測試

    • 在跨語言集成開發過程中,應進行充分的測試以驗證浮點型參數的正確傳遞和處理。
    • 這有助於及時發現並修復潛在的問題,確保軟體的穩定性和可靠性。
閱讀全文

與vcdll調用主程序函數相關的資料

熱點內容
ubuntu文件夾解鎖 瀏覽:34
網站多少錢一單 瀏覽:382
系統鏡像恢復找不到文件 瀏覽:255
進什麼網站 瀏覽:588
修改了配置文件代碼沒有讀出來 瀏覽:749
vss資料庫是什麼 瀏覽:899
奇跡13單機系統找不到指定文件 瀏覽:719
flyme魅藍3以前的版本 瀏覽:318
安卓文件管理哪些文件夾可以刪除 瀏覽:290
安卓車載導航沒有聲音是怎麼回事 瀏覽:810
cjson數組格式 瀏覽:159
vb文件在哪裡 瀏覽:215
工廠里都招什麼編程人員 瀏覽:932
jspsql登錄 瀏覽:981
網路用語粉絲閱讀什麼意思 瀏覽:333
紅頭文件怎麼列印 瀏覽:94
熱血江湖130刺客升級 瀏覽:106
jsp頁面放大鏡技術介紹 瀏覽:101
網路編程udp 瀏覽:148
加密壓縮文件如何打開 瀏覽:56

友情鏈接